"Ulterior Motives" is the latest single from Southampton, UK thrash/hardcore band Grove Street. This marks the 3rd single from their upcoming album 'The Path To Righteousness' out September 29. This single comes after a EU tour with GWAR & Cancer Bats and just ahead of an upcoming tour with Stick To Your Guns. "Ulterior Motives" is a song that goes through the motions of someone who is stuck in a toxic and abusive relationship with someone or something -be it a partner, friend or substance, or even a vice like gambling - and cannot find a way out. They keep getting pulled back into the situation at hand; they're in love, addicted, and can't see the impact of damage that's being done to them, because they've got rose tinted glasses on. The second verse changes focus from the relationship/addiction itself to how people around that person turn a blind eye to what's going on, because it's easier for many to just play ignorant to issues than to call it out or address it, which in turn just enables the problem to manifest further. The outro finds the person coming to the realisation that they're better off out of the relationship/addiction, and in order to live a better life they gotta move on. Musically this is one of our favourite tracks on the record, I feel like it captures our sound as a whole perfectly; from the bouncy hip-hop inspired grooves in the intro that lead into the thrash feel. The outro is personally my proudest part of the record, I remember writing that and being so surprised with myself - like, where the fuck did that come from!!" - Sandy (Guitar)
